Getting from Nashville International Airport (BNA) to central Nashville

  • BNA is located at One Terminal Drive, Suite 501.

  • Nashville International Airport to the centre of Nashville has a drive time of around 15 minutes. It's approximately 18 kilometres away.

  • If you're taking public transport, expect a journey of about 1 hour 5 minutes.

When to fly to Nashville International Airport (BNA)

  • It's time to pick your trip dates for your flight from London Heathrow Airport to Nashville International Airport. July is the busiest month to visit Nashville. If you want a more laid-back vibe, go in April.

  • Book your flight from London Heathrow Airport to Nashville International Airport for July if you want to go to Nashville during its warmest month. Expect temperatures of between 18ºC (64ºF) and 33ºC (91ºF).

  • Search for cheap tickets from LHR to BNA in January if you like cooler conditions. Temperatures are at their lowest then, ranging between -5ºC (23ºF) and 11ºC (52ºF) on average.

Explore more of United States

  • You've done Nashville, now it's time to discover other corners of United States. Journey around 402 kilometres north to Indianapolis to tick off its top attractions. From The Children's Museum of Indianapolis to Indianapolis Museum of Art and Indianapolis Zoo, your itinerary will be busy.

  • Memphis is another sought-after destination in United States and is around 322 kilometres west of Nashville. No trip is complete without experiencing Beale Street, National Civil Rights Museum and Sun Studio.
